Storm window installation services involve attaching additional windows to existing window frames to enhance insulation and protection. These services typically include measuring existing windows,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ely installing the units to ensure proper fit and function. Skilled installers focus on creating a tight seal around the window to prevent drafts, reduce air leakage, and improve overall energy efficiency within a property. Proper installation is essential to maximize the benefits of storm windows and ensure they operate smoothly over time.

One of the primary issues storm window installation addresses is air infiltration, which can lead to increased heating and cooling costs. By adding an extra layer of glass or acrylic, storm windows help keep warm air inside during colder months and block out heat during warmer months. They also serve as a barrier against moisture, wind, and debris, protecting existing windows from damage and reducing the need for frequent repairs or replacements. This service is especially beneficial in areas with harsh weather conditions, where maintaining a consistent indoor climate is a priority.

Material Costs - The cost of storm window materials typically ranges from $50 to $200 per window, depending on size and type. For example, a standard double-pane storm window may cost around $100 each. Prices vary based on quality and supplier choices.

Installation Fees - Labor costs for installing storm windows generally fall between $100 and $300 per window. Larger or more complex installations may increase the overall expense. Local pros may charge a flat fee or hourly rate for their services.

Total Project Cost - Combining materials and installation, the total cost can range from $150 to $500 per window. Larger homes or custom sizes can push costs higher, with some projects reaching $1,000 or more for multiple windows.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s might include removal of old windows, repairs to window frames, or custom fitting, which can add $50 to $150 per window. These factors influence the final cost and vary based on spec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are secondary windows installed on the exterior or interior of primary windows to provide added insulation and protection against weather elements.

How long does a typical storm window installation take? Installation times can vary depending on the number of windows and specific conditions, but many projects can be completed within a few hours.

Are storm windows suitable for all types of primary windows? Storm windows are generally compatible with most window types, but it’s best to consult with a local professional to determine suitability for specific window styles.

What materials are commonly used for storm windows? Common materials include aluminum, vinyl, and wood, each offering different benefits in durability and aesthetics.
